Fontana Indy Lights: Zach Veach secures maiden pole
Zach Veach topped the times in Indy Lights qualifying at Fontana to secure the first pole position of his career
The Andretti driver posted a two-lap average of 189.267mph to claim the top spot, just edging out the 189.215mph effort produced by Carlos Munoz.
"This year has had a lot of learning experiences for us," Veach said. "But for us to get the pole in the last race of the season, it says that we've learned a lot and hopefully we can do a lot better tomorrow in the race and carry that momentum into the off-season."
Championship contender Gabby Chaves settled for third with an average of 189.215mph, while his title rival Sage Karam was left back in seventh after struggling with an engine problem.
But the Schmidt driver remained optimistic about his chances in the race.
"We have an engine issue right now," said Karam, who leads Chaves by 16 points. "But the big thing is that Gabby isn't P1.
"[Fontana] is a good place to pass, so I'm not too worried."
